The contract specifies the procurement of 392 self-locking nuts, part number 5310-01-589-6906, under solicitation SPE4A6-26-T-09CZ, with a required delivery within 60 days from the contract award date, targeted for September 29, 2026. Delivery is FOB origin, with inspection and acceptance points at the destination, and no quantity variance is permitted. The items must conform to stringent technical and quality requirements referenced from the DLA Master List of Technical and Quality Requirements, including specific provisions for packaging, marking, and measuring equipment. Packaging must comply with ASTM D3951 and MIL-STD-129, with palletization following DLA’s RP001 guidelines, and all labeling must adhere to government standards including removal of government identification from non-accepted supplies. Sampling for quality verification must follow MIL-STD-1916 or ASQ H1331 with zero non-conformances required unless otherwise stated, and critical attributes are assigned verification levels VII, IV, and II corresponding to AQLs of 0.1, 1.0, and 4.0 respectively. The supplier must meet documentation requirements for source approval, and the item is designated as a critical application by The Boeing Company and Howmet Global Fastening Systems Inc. Shipment must be sent to the DLA Distribution facility in New Cumberland, Pennsylvania, using the designated parcel and freight addresses, and all transportation procedures must reference DLAD Proc Notes C19 and C20.
